French board game publisher Serious Poulp will release the new “choose-your-own-path” exploration board game The 7th Continent in 2016. The game is currently seeking funding on Kickstarter, and has raised nearly $450,000.

Designers Ludovic Roudy and Bruno Sautter have  partnered on Steam Torpedo and 8 Masters Revenge, both distributed in North America by Iello (see “IELLO Fall Game Round-Up”).  Their newest game, The 7th Continent, is a cooperative exploration and survival board game, which introduces an interactive storytelling mechanic in which players make choices that reveal divergent plot elements and encounters as they explore the mysterious continent.

In the game, players take the roles of intrepid world explorers in 1907, who have just returned from the first expedition to the newly discovered land off the coast of Antarctica. But fellow explorers from that first mission have suddenly vanished, and a mysterious ailment is debilitating players’ daily life.  So they must return to the strange land, and discover a cure for the curse (or curses) while attempting to survive in the unknown land.  Each curse sends the explorers on a different route, where they create the board game with different Terrain and Permanent event cards.  Players must survive risky situations and use their character’s skills to find food, build weapons, craft useful items, and eventually cure themselves of the curse.

The game is for 1 – 4 players, ages 12 and up. Game length varies by number of players, and if the wrong choice is made, a player’s game can end in as little as five minutes (death), or, conversely, go on for hours. MSRP was not announced. Expansions with new curses and additional cards are also planned for later release.
